Transaction 95a51044ef14dc29af372f5c8c513e8d8bb64d450a42afe4d6699dfcb2e98f21

1 Input
2 Outputs
  • 95a51044ef14dc29af372f5c8c513e8d8bb64d450a42afe4d6699dfcb2e98f21:0
  • value  14259000
    address  13R3NJFFtUSFbHSKJXAVABqyF97EDWTJS2
  • 95a51044ef14dc29af372f5c8c513e8d8bb64d450a42afe4d6699dfcb2e98f21:1
  • value  83738740
    address  1G8YX1o3TfXK4RNgLPNUNufvHkinYu1Z7C